POSITION SUMMARY
The terminal manager influences the core of our businesses and is responsible for managing the day-to-day terminal operations. This individual will be required to take ownership and responsibility of their assigned terminal and direct reports. Required to oversee all activities tied to the assigned terminal ensuring it operates efficiently and effectively.
This is a non-exempt position and the schedule varies dependent on business needs.
JOB RESPONSIBILITIES
- Conducts and supervises petroleum products terminal operations in a safe and efficient manner to ensure compliance with all applicable safety environmental and regulatory requirements.
- Responsible for effectively leading developing managing and motivating direct reports contractors and employees.
- Oversees compliance of all company policies and procedures.
- Confirms load meter and additive calibrations and other integrity programs as necessary and directed.
- Oversight of all projects and activities at facility.
- Accountable for ensuring the accuracy and completeness of all inventory records as well as monitoring product variations at the terminal.
- Acts as Incident Commander for terminal in the event of emergency situations.
- Identify and understand root causes of incidents to identify trends and appropriate corrective actions
- Identify develop and implement continuous improvement initiatives to reduce risk or create operational improvements
- Maintain all DOT OSHA and all other required state and federal regulations and certifications pertaining to terminal operations
- Maintain all Coast Guard certifications (PIC FPSD TWIC and FSO card) if working at applicable terminals
- Manage tank level inventories for load racks
- Responsible for working closely with trading and scheduling teams
- Instruct clients/drivers on terminal operations procedures and assist where necessary to ensure that U.S. Energy continues to be the terminal of choice.
- Ensure that terminal facility maintenance is performed
- Ensure that buildings and grounds are maintained
- Oversee the quality of incoming and outgoing products
- Maintain environmental safety and compliance records and certifications
- Ensure that all safety and environmental regulations are followed by staff drivers and contractors

Physical Demands and Work Environment:
- Physical demands:While performing the duties of this job the employee is frequently required to stand; walk; sit; use hands to finger handle or feel objects tools or controls; reach with hands and arms; climb stairs; balance stoop kneel crouch or crawl; talk hear taste and/or smell; the employee must occasionally lift products weighing up to approximately 70 pounds. Specific vision abilities required by the job include close vision distance vision color vision peripheral vision depth perception and the ability to adjust focus.
- Protective equipment required: steel or composite toe boots safety glasses hard hat and gloves. All equipment is provided by U.S. Venture except for steel / composite toe boots.
- Work environment:While performing the duties of this job the employee will be exposed to weather conditions prevalent at the time. The noise level in the work environment is usually moderate. Fumes associated with gas and oils prevalent.
QUALIFICATIONS
Required:
- 5 years experience in terminal operations or handling petroleum products
- Understands terminal operations and petroleum product handling systems
- Mechanical and electrical skills and ability to troubleshoot terminal systems
- Maintain 24- hour HAZWOPER certification and complete 8-hour refresher yearly
- Ability to lift 50 lbs. and work at heights up to 65 feet and ability to work outdoors in inclement weather
- Ability to operate equipment and power tools
- Willing to be on call after hours
- Travel occasionally to other terminal locations
- Possess strong leadership and analytical skills effective decision making good problem-solving capabilities and excellent troubleshooting skills.
- Have excellent writing and verbal communication skills and be able to interface with field employees regulatory personnel contract personnel and others in a professional manner.
- Well organized and able to work effectively as a team member.
- Takes initiative and is proactive in addressing issues quickly and efficiently in a safe manner.
- Must have the ability to perform mathematical calculations and possess computer skills that include the general knowledge of MS Word Excel Power Point Outlook Teams and Adobe.
- Must be able to work with minimum supervision and understand the operation
- Must have some knowledge of truck rail and pipeline transportation.
- Be able to tolerate at times the smell of petroleum products and paint
- Valid drivers license and ability to meet company driver policy requirements
